That's what I called unuseful posts in the other thread...got it now? *maybe minor spoilers here and there* Ok, I'd say the scariest one is Silent Hill 2, just because uhmmm...the atmosphere is way more disturbing than the one of Fatal Frame. Fatal Frame is a cool game and really original from some points of view, but I actually can play it for a long time without the temptation of turning off the console. On the contrary, with SH2 I was terribly disturbed, by the nonsense of the whole situation, by the look of the whole setting and by the loneliness of James among all the other main characters. IMO, Miku is "physically" a lonely girl in the haunted mansion, unable to have any contact with others, apart from the spirits of the house, But anyway I don't feel her as an abandoned person. James, on the other hand, is also "mentally" a really lonely man, left alone by other human presences of the game. Even Harry Mason in the first SH game wasn't so lonely, because of the presence of Cybil and the nurse (uhmmm...can't remember her name at the moment). Despite the tragedy of the situation, these presences were friendly ones to Harry, while Eddie, Laura and Angela aren't friendly at all to the poor James. I think this creates a great sense of loneliness and fear in the player who knows he can't find any reliable creature throughout the whole game. |

I've voted for SH as well, for the same reasons Hylas mentioned in her thread. You said it better, so why posting the same reasons for the second time
Pimp Daddy: Fatal Frame ain't dumb at all. It's a very good game, with a lot of originality in it (especially for being a survival horror) and an amazing storyline and setting. The fact you use the camera only means that there's less action than in others survival horrors, Silent Hill games included. You don't meet as many ghosts as it happened for the monsters in Silent Hill games or for the zombies in Resident Evil games. That's the aspect I prefer in Fatal Frame, because it's more based on puzzles to solve, even if in Silent Hill games there were also a lot of quite difficult puzzles to solve. You focus your attention on other aspects, not on the fact you have to kill enemies to walk around rooms and corridors. |
